Take care of your body and spirit with Cucicucicoo cloth menstrual pads. Cloth helps you avoid the health and environmental harm (not to mention the cost) of disposable pads and tampons. They are also perfect as menstrual cup backup.

Cloth pads are more absorbent than their disposable counterparts and don’t stick to your skin or make you sweat. They are simple to use and machine wash (indications are given in the instructions). When out of the home, snap up the smaller sizes into a compact packet, and put your used pads in a wet bag! For more information on why and how to use cloth menstrual pads, see this page.

Necessary fabric requirements per pad:

  • For the top layer: a small amount of flannel or velour of any natural fiber (cotton, bamboo, hemp, etc.), or synthetic microfleece or suedecloth
  • For the inner soaker layer/s: a small amount of terry or fleece of any natural fiber (cotton, bamboo, hemp, etc.), or microfiber or Zorb
  • For the bottom waterproof layer: a small amount of PUL or felted wool (or any fabric for a non-waterproof pad)
  • One snap set (two sets per thong pad)
